Why Warehouse Labor Is So Tight

Demand for warehouse labor has climbed alongside the growth of e-commerce and distribution. Employment in warehousing and storage was about a third higher in mid-2024 than it was just before the pandemic, according to the U.S. Bureau of Labor Statistics (BLS). That growth has run into a limited pool of available workers, which makes each open role harder to fill.

Warehouse work also carries turnover well above the average across industries. Physically demanding tasks, seasonal spikes, and competition among nearby facilities all contribute to churn. High turnover is expensive in ways that reach beyond recruiting, since each departure takes process knowledge with it, stretches the remaining team, and adds training load right when volume is climbing.

Start With Process, Then Automation

The most effective labor strategies usually begin before any equipment is purchased. Slotting fast-moving items closer to pack-out, batching and sequencing orders intelligently, and balancing work across the shift all reduce wasted travel and idle time. A warehouse execution system supports this by sequencing tasks, allocating labor where it is needed, and adapting as volume shifts through the day, which raises the output of the existing team without adding headcount.

Once the process is sound, automation extends what that team can do.

How Automation Eases Labor Pressure

Automation is most valuable where work is repetitive, physically taxing, or hard to staff. The aim is to redirect human effort toward tasks that need judgment while machines handle the repetitive movement. Several technologies do this well:

  • Goods-to-person systems. Automated storage brings items to the operator at a workstation, cutting the travel that consumes much of a picker’s day and lifting productivity in a smaller footprint.
  • Autonomous mobile robots. AMRs move inventory between zones and to workstations without fixed infrastructure, reducing manual transport and adapting as the operation changes.
  • Robotic picking and case handling. Robotic systems automate some of the most labor-intensive and physically demanding steps in fulfillment, bringing consistency and easing the strain of hard-to-fill roles.

Beyond throughput, these approaches improve ergonomics and safety by removing repetitive lifting and long walking routes, which can also make roles easier to fill and keep.

Build the Business Case

Labor is one of the largest lines in most warehouse operating budgets, so gains in productivity flow straight to the bottom line. That makes the case for process and automation investments a commercial one, best framed around measures leadership can defend: cost per unit or per order, throughput per labor hour, and the capacity to absorb growth and peak without proportional hiring. Grounding the decision in those numbers, drawn from your own operation, turns a labor problem into a clear investment case.

The right mix depends on the operation. Order profiles, SKU velocity, the local labor market, and physical layout all shape which technologies fit, which is why a data-driven design matters more than any single product.
